Siphoned storerooms have some particular highlights which include: (i) Greater yield can be gotten with little supplies in correlation with ordinary hydropower. (ii)They utilize the water put away in the stores more than once and needn't bother with enormous characteristic inflow to the repositories. (iii)While regular hydropower can just produce power, siphoned capacity can retain power when the framework has an abundance.

Feasibility Analysis:

Siphoned stockpiling subsequently has the more noteworthy ability of burden levelling than regular hydropower [82]. The auxiliary administrations gave by siphoned capacity include: (i) Frequency control because of its fast burden following activity; (ii)Load levelling to empower huge warm or atomic capacity to work at consistent yield; (iii)Reserve activity to adapt to abrupt changes in power request or framework disappointment; and (iv)Stand-by ability to get ready for the startling disappointment of different plants or frameworks [75, 83 – 86]. The part of siphoned stockpiling plants as hold generators is significant in upgrading the unwavering quality of a given force framework, yet besides important from a natural perspective as they can add to backing off GHG emanations.

Indeed, the cycling proficiency of siphoned stockpiling in the vitality multiplication measure is around 70-75% and this frequently deceives individuals to assume that siphoned capacity would expand GHG emanations. However, without siphoned capacity in the framework, numerous warm force plants work at their fractional burden as save generators to adapt to surprising increments in power request or abrupt loss of producing power brought about by framework disappointments. Such save activity constrains warm force plants to work at lower productivity and results in an expansion of both fuel utilization and GHG discharges
